About Notre Dame Asian American Association
The Asian American Association at the University of Notre Dame in Notre Dame, IN represents a dedicated community of students united by shared cultural heritage and a commitment to fostering belonging on campus. As a student organization rooted in the values of inclusivity and mutual support, the association serves as a welcoming home for Asian American students navigating their college experience at Notre Dame.
This organization embodies the spirit of community building by bringing together individuals who seek to celebrate their identities while contributing meaningfully to campus life. Members find connection through shared experiences, cultural traditions, and the collective desire to create a supportive environment where every voice is heard and valued.
Located at Notre Dame, Indiana, the Asian American Association plays an important role in the university's commitment to diversity and inclusion. The group works to ensure that Asian American perspectives and experiences are visible, celebrated, and integrated into the broader Notre Dame community discourse.
